What's one tradicional Ecuador dish?

Although there are many dishes to chooose from, dishes like these will be most commmon:

Ceviche: Fish or shrimp marinated in lemon juice, onions, and cilantro. / Ceviche: Pescado o camarón

marinado en jugo de limón, cebolla y cilantro.

○ Encebollado: A hearty fish soup with yuca, popular on the coast. / Encebollado: Sopa de pescado con

yuca, muy popular en la costa.

● Highland Food / Comida Andina:

○ Locro de Papa: A creamy potato soup with cheese and avocado. / Locro de Papa: Sopa cremosa de

papas con queso y aguacate.

○ Hornado: Roasted pork served with mote (hominy) and llapingachos (potato cakes). / Hornado: Cerdo

asado, servido con mote y llapingachos.

● Amazonian Food / Comida Amazónica:

○ Maito: Meat or fish wrapped in leaves and grilled. / Maito: Carne o pescado envuelto en hojas y asado.

○ Yuca: A staple root vegetable in the Amazon. / Yuca: Un tubérculo básico en la Amazonía.

Steps to conjugate stem-changing words

 Identify the subject (yo, tú, etc.)

2. Find the stem by removing -ar/-er/-ir

3. Apply the stem change (if in the boot)

4. Add the regular ending

Example:

pensar → yo pienso

(Stem = pens-, Change = e → ie, Ending =-o
